Hi Troels,

There is a faster way to do this - eliminating the 'if' statements.  I
don't know how much faster though, as it is clearly currently not a
bottleneck, but it might cause the code to be much faster later when
other changes to the numeric models occur.  What would be better is to
duplicate and rename the function into the matrix_exponential_rank6()
and matrix_exponential_rank7() functions.  It is more code, but it
will be faster as it will be less lines per function.  If you do this,
for stability it would be good to first have unit tests for the rank 6
and 7 structures.
